18 Facts About Liao Lisheng

1.

Liao Lisheng is a Chinese professional footballer who currently plays as a midfielder for Chinese Super League club Chengdu Rongcheng.

2.

Liao Lisheng was born in Longgang, Shenzhen to a Teochew family that originated from Jiexi.

3.

Liao Lisheng started his football career when he received organized football training at age nine at the Guangxi Hercules Football School.

4.

Liao Lisheng later trained with Zhaoqing Sunray Cave Football School, Gu Guangming Football School, and Shenzhen Kingway's youth academy between 2005 and 2008 and eventually joined Dongguan Nancheng's youth academy in 2008.

5.

Liao Lisheng scored three goals in 19 appearances in the group stage as Dongguan finished the fourth place in the south group and entered the playoff stage.

6.

Liao Lisheng was then promoted to captain during the 2012 season.

7.

Liao Lisheng played 23 league matches and scored four goals in the 2012 season.

8.

Liao Lisheng played 28 matches for the club across all competitions in the 2014 season and was named as a candidate for Chinese Football Association Young Player of the Year award; however, he lost out to Liu Binbin who instead picked up the honour.

9.

On 18 March 2015, Liao Lisheng suffered a fifth metatarsal bone fracture in a 2015 AFC Champions League match against Kashima Antlers and received surgery in Italy later that month.

10.

Liao Lisheng recovered from injury by August 2015 but didn't play for Guangzhou for the rest of the 2015 season.

11.

In December 2016, Liao Lisheng extended his contract with Guangzhou until the end of the 2021 season.

12.

On 7 February 2019, Liao Lisheng was loaned to fellow top tier club Tianjin Tianhai for the 2019 season.

13.

On 22 March 2022, Liao Lisheng joined fellow top tier Chinese football club Shandong Taishan for the start of the 2022 Chinese Super League campaign.

14.

Liao Lisheng would establish himself as a regular member of the team's midfield that went on to the win the 2022 Chinese FA Cup with them.

15.

On 18 February 2025, Liao Lisheng joined Chinese Super League club Chengdu Rongcheng.

16.

Liao Lisheng was called up to China's final squad for the 2015 AFC Asian Cup but didn't appear in any matches during the tournament.

17.

Liao Lisheng was named in the China national team's squad in November 2017 for the 2017 EAFF E-1 Football Championship by Marcello Lippi in place of injured Jiang Zhipeng.

18.

Liao Lisheng left in advance without playing during the tournament for the birth of his child.
